"""
Mouser — QML Entry Point
==============================
Launches the Qt Quick / QML UI with PySide6.
Replaces the old tkinter-based main.py.
Run with: python main_qml.py
"""
import time as _time
_t0 = _time.perf_counter() # ◄ startup clock
import sys
import os
import signal
import hashlib
import getpass
import time
from urllib.parse import parse_qs, unquote
# Ensure project root on path — works for both normal Python and PyInstaller
if getattr(sys, "frozen", False):
ROOT = getattr(sys, "_MEIPASS", os.path.dirname(sys.executable))
else:
ROOT = os.path.dirname(os.path.abspath(__file__))
sys.path.insert(0, ROOT)
from core.log_setup import setup_logging
setup_logging()
# Set Material theme before any Qt imports
os.environ["QT_QUICK_CONTROLS_STYLE"] = "Material"
os.environ["QT_QUICK_CONTROLS_MATERIAL_ACCENT"] = "#00d4aa"
_t1 = _time.perf_counter()
from PySide6.QtWidgets import QApplication, QSystemTrayIcon, QMenu, QFileIconProvider, QMessageBox
from PySide6.QtGui import QAction, QColor, QIcon, QPainter, QPixmap
from PySide6.QtCore import QObject, Property, QCoreApplication, QRectF, Qt, QUrl, Signal, QFileInfo
from PySide6.QtQml import QQmlApplicationEngine
from PySide6.QtQuick import QQuickImageProvider
from PySide6.QtSvg import QSvgRenderer
from PySide6.QtNetwork import QLocalServer, QLocalSocket, QAbstractSocket
_t2 = _time.perf_counter()
# Ensure PySide6 QML plugins are found
import PySide6
_pyside_dir = os.path.dirname(PySide6.__file__)
os.environ.setdefault("QML2_IMPORT_PATH", os.path.join(_pyside_dir, "qml"))
os.environ.setdefault("QT_PLUGIN_PATH", os.path.join(_pyside_dir, "plugins"))
_t3 = _time.perf_counter()
from core.config import load_config, save_config
from core.engine import Engine
from core.hid_gesture import set_backend_preference as set_hid_backend_preference
from core.accessibility import is_process_trusted
from core.version import APP_BUILD_MODE, APP_COMMIT_DISPLAY, APP_VERSION
from ui.backend import Backend
from ui.locale_manager import LocaleManager
_t4 = _time.perf_counter()
def _print_startup_times():
print(f"[Startup] Env setup: {(_t1-_t0)*1000:7.1f} ms")
print(f"[Startup] PySide6 imports: {(_t2-_t1)*1000:7.1f} ms")
print(f"[Startup] Core imports: {(_t4-_t3)*1000:7.1f} ms")
print(f"[Startup] Total imports: {(_t4-_t0)*1000:7.1f} ms")
def _parse_cli_args(argv):
qt_argv = [argv[0]]
hid_backend = None
start_hidden = False
i = 1
while i < len(argv):
arg = argv[i]
if arg == "--hid-backend":
if i + 1 >= len(argv):
raise SystemExit("Missing value for --hid-backend (expected: auto, hidapi, iokit)")
hid_backend = argv[i + 1].strip().lower()
i += 2
continue
if arg.startswith("--hid-backend="):
hid_backend = arg.split("=", 1)[1].strip().lower()
i += 1
continue
if arg == "--start-hidden":
start_hidden = True
i += 1
continue
qt_argv.append(arg)
i += 1
return qt_argv, hid_backend, start_hidden
_SINGLE_INSTANCE_ACTIVATE_MSG = b"show"
def _single_instance_server_name() -> str:
raw = f"{getpass.getuser()}\0{sys.platform}"
digest = hashlib.sha256(raw.encode("utf-8", errors="replace")).hexdigest()[:16]
return f"mouser_instance_{digest}"
def _try_activate_existing_instance(server_name: str, timeout_ms: int = 500) -> bool:
sock = QLocalSocket()
sock.connectToServer(server_name)
if not sock.waitForConnected(timeout_ms):
return False
sock.write(_SINGLE_INSTANCE_ACTIVATE_MSG)
sock.waitForBytesWritten(timeout_ms)
sock.disconnectFromServer()
return True
def _drain_local_activate_socket(sock: QLocalSocket | None) -> None:
if not sock:
return
sock.waitForReadyRead(300)
sock.readAll()
sock.deleteLater()
def _single_instance_acquire(app: QApplication, server_name: str):
"""Return (QLocalServer, None) if this process owns the instance, or (None, exit_code)."""
if _try_activate_existing_instance(server_name):
return None, 0
server = QLocalServer(app)
QLocalServer.removeServer(server_name)
if server.listen(server_name):
return server, None
if server.serverError() != QAbstractSocket.SocketError.AddressInUseError:
print(f"[Mouser] single-instance server: {server.errorString()}")
return None, 1
for _ in range(3):
time.sleep(0.05)
if _try_activate_existing_instance(server_name):
return None, 0
QLocalServer.removeServer(server_name)
server.close()
if server.listen(server_name):
return server, None
print("[Mouser] Could not claim single-instance lock or reach running instance.")
return None, 1
def _app_icon() -> QIcon:
if sys.platform == "darwin":
icon = QIcon()
source = QPixmap(os.path.join(ROOT, "images", "logo_icon.png"))
if not source.isNull():
for size in (16, 32, 64, 128, 256):
icon.addPixmap(
source.scaled(
size,
size,
Qt.AspectRatioMode.KeepAspectRatio,
Qt.TransformationMode.SmoothTransformation,
)
)
return icon
return QIcon(os.path.join(ROOT, "images", "logo.ico"))
def _render_svg_pixmap(path: str, color: QColor, size: int) -> QPixmap:
renderer = QSvgRenderer(path)
if not renderer.isValid():
return QPixmap()
screen = QApplication.primaryScreen()
dpr = screen.devicePixelRatio() if screen else 1.0
pixel_size = max(size, int(round(size * dpr)))
pixmap = QPixmap(pixel_size, pixel_size)
pixmap.fill(Qt.GlobalColor.transparent)
pixmap.setDevicePixelRatio(dpr)
painter = QPainter(pixmap)
painter.setRenderHint(QPainter.RenderHint.Antialiasing, True)
painter.setRenderHint(QPainter.RenderHint.SmoothPixmapTransform, True)
renderer.render(painter, QRectF(0, 0, size, size))
painter.setCompositionMode(QPainter.CompositionMode.CompositionMode_SourceIn)
painter.fillRect(pixmap.rect(), color)
painter.end()
return pixmap
def _tray_icon() -> QIcon:
if sys.platform != "darwin":
return _app_icon()
tray_svg = os.path.join(ROOT, "images", "icons", "mouse-simple.svg")
icon = QIcon()
# Provide both Normal (black, for light menu bar) and Selected (white,
# for dark menu bar) modes so macOS always picks the correct contrast.
for size in (18, 36):
icon.addPixmap(
_render_svg_pixmap(tray_svg, QColor("#000000"), size),
QIcon.Mode.Normal)
icon.addPixmap(
_render_svg_pixmap(tray_svg, QColor("#FFFFFF"), size),
QIcon.Mode.Selected)
icon.setIsMask(True)
return icon
def _configure_macos_app_mode():
if sys.platform != "darwin":
return
try:
import AppKit
AppKit.NSApp.setActivationPolicy_(
AppKit.NSApplicationActivationPolicyAccessory
)
except Exception as exc:
print(f"[Mouser] Failed to configure macOS app mode: {exc}")
def _activate_macos_window():
if sys.platform != "darwin":
return
try:
import AppKit
AppKit.NSApp.activateIgnoringOtherApps_(True)
except Exception as exc:
print(f"[Mouser] Failed to activate macOS window: {exc}")
class UiState(QObject):
appearanceModeChanged = Signal()
systemAppearanceChanged = Signal()
darkModeChanged = Signal()
def __init__(self, app: QApplication, parent=None):
super().__init__(parent)
self._app = app
self._appearance_mode = "system"
self._font_family = app.font().family()
if self._font_family in {"", "Sans Serif"}:
if sys.platform == "darwin":
self._font_family = ".AppleSystemUIFont"
elif sys.platform == "win32":
self._font_family = "Segoe UI"
else:
self._font_family = "Noto Sans"
self._system_dark_mode = False
self._sync_system_appearance()
style_hints = app.styleHints()
if hasattr(style_hints, "colorSchemeChanged"):
style_hints.colorSchemeChanged.connect(
lambda *_: self._sync_system_appearance()
)
def _sync_system_appearance(self):
is_dark = self._app.styleHints().colorScheme() == Qt.ColorScheme.Dark
if is_dark == self._system_dark_mode:
return
self._system_dark_mode = is_dark
self.systemAppearanceChanged.emit()
self.darkModeChanged.emit()
@Property(str, notify=appearanceModeChanged)
def appearanceMode(self):
return self._appearance_mode
@appearanceMode.setter
def appearanceMode(self, mode):
normalized = mode if mode in {"system", "light", "dark"} else "system"
if normalized == self._appearance_mode:
return
self._appearance_mode = normalized
self.appearanceModeChanged.emit()
self.darkModeChanged.emit()
@Property(bool, notify=systemAppearanceChanged)
def systemDarkMode(self):
return self._system_dark_mode
@Property(bool, notify=darkModeChanged)
def darkMode(self):
if self._appearance_mode == "dark":
return True
if self._appearance_mode == "light":
return False
return self._system_dark_mode
@Property(str, constant=True)
def fontFamily(self):
return self._font_family
class AppIconProvider(QQuickImageProvider):
def __init__(self, root_dir: str):
super().__init__(QQuickImageProvider.ImageType.Pixmap)
self._icon_dir = os.path.join(root_dir, "images", "icons")
def requestPixmap(self, icon_id, size, requested_size):
name, _, query_string = icon_id.partition("?")
params = parse_qs(query_string)
color = QColor(params.get("color", ["#000000"])[0])
logical_size = requested_size.width() if requested_size.width() > 0 else 24
if "size" in params:
try:
logical_size = max(12, int(params["size"][0]))
except ValueError:
logical_size = max(12, logical_size)
icon_name = name if name.endswith(".svg") else f"{name}.svg"
icon_path = os.path.join(self._icon_dir, icon_name)
pixmap = _render_svg_pixmap(icon_path, color, logical_size)
if size is not None:
size.setWidth(logical_size)
size.setHeight(logical_size)
return pixmap
class SystemIconProvider(QQuickImageProvider):
def __init__(self):
super().__init__(QQuickImageProvider.ImageType.Pixmap)
self._provider = QFileIconProvider()
def requestPixmap(self, icon_id, size, requested_size):
encoded_path, _, query_string = icon_id.partition("?")
app_path = unquote(encoded_path)
params = parse_qs(query_string)
logical_size = requested_size.width() if requested_size.width() > 0 else 24
if "size" in params:
try:
logical_size = max(12, int(params["size"][0]))
except ValueError:
logical_size = max(12, logical_size)
pixmap = QPixmap()
if app_path:
icon = self._provider.icon(QFileInfo(app_path))
if not icon.isNull():
pixmap = icon.pixmap(logical_size, logical_size)
if size is not None:
size.setWidth(logical_size)
size.setHeight(logical_size)
return pixmap
def _check_accessibility(locale_mgr: "LocaleManager") -> bool:
"""On macOS, check if Accessibility permission is granted.
Returns True if already trusted, False otherwise.
"""
if sys.platform != "darwin":
return True
try:
trusted = is_process_trusted(prompt=True)
if not trusted:
print("[Mouser] Accessibility permission not granted")
msg = QMessageBox()
msg.setIcon(QMessageBox.Icon.Warning)
msg.setWindowTitle(locale_mgr.tr("accessibility.title"))
msg.setText(locale_mgr.tr("accessibility.text"))
msg.setInformativeText(locale_mgr.tr("accessibility.info"))
msg.setStandardButtons(QMessageBox.StandardButton.Ok)
msg.exec()
return bool(trusted)
except Exception as exc:
print(f"[Mouser] Accessibility check failed: {exc}")
return True
def _runtime_launch_path() -> str:
if getattr(sys, "frozen", False):
return os.path.abspath(sys.executable)
return os.path.abspath(__file__)
def main():
_print_startup_times()
_t5 = _time.perf_counter()
argv, hid_backend, start_hidden = _parse_cli_args(sys.argv)
cfg = load_config()
cfg_settings = cfg.get("settings", {})
launch_hidden = start_hidden or bool(cfg_settings.get("start_minimized", False))
if hid_backend:
try:
set_hid_backend_preference(hid_backend)
except ValueError as exc:
raise SystemExit(f"Invalid --hid-backend setting: {exc}") from exc
QCoreApplication.setAttribute(Qt.ApplicationAttribute.AA_ShareOpenGLContexts)
app = QApplication(argv)
app.setApplicationName("Mouser")
app.setApplicationVersion(APP_VERSION)
app.setOrganizationName("Mouser")
app.setWindowIcon(_app_icon())
app.setQuitOnLastWindowClosed(False)
_configure_macos_app_mode()
ui_state = UiState(app)
print(f"[Mouser] Version: {APP_VERSION} ({APP_BUILD_MODE})")
print(f"[Mouser] Commit: {APP_COMMIT_DISPLAY}")
print(f"[Mouser] Launch path: {_runtime_launch_path()}")
# ── Locale Manager ─────────────────────────────────────────
initial_lang = cfg_settings.get("language", "en")
locale_mgr = LocaleManager(language=initial_lang)
# macOS: allow Ctrl+C in terminal to quit the app
signal.signal(signal.SIGINT, signal.SIG_DFL)
if sys.platform == "darwin":
# SIGUSR1 thread dump (useful for debugging on macOS)
import traceback
def _dump_threads(sig, frame):
import threading
for t in threading.enumerate():
print(f"\n--- {t.name} ---")
if t.ident:
traceback.print_stack(sys._current_frames().get(t.ident))
signal.signal(signal.SIGUSR1, _dump_threads)
server_name = _single_instance_server_name()
single_server, single_exit = _single_instance_acquire(app, server_name)
if single_exit is not None:
sys.exit(single_exit)
_t6 = _time.perf_counter()
# ── Engine (created but started AFTER UI is visible) ───────
engine = Engine()
_t7 = _time.perf_counter()
# ── QML Backend ────────────────────────────────────────────
backend = Backend(engine)
ui_state.appearanceMode = backend.appearanceMode
backend.settingsChanged.connect(
lambda: setattr(ui_state, "appearanceMode", backend.appearanceMode)
)
# ── QML Engine ─────────────────────────────────────────────
qml_engine = QQmlApplicationEngine()
qml_engine.addImageProvider("appicons", AppIconProvider(ROOT))
qml_engine.addImageProvider("systemicons", SystemIconProvider())
qml_engine.rootContext().setContextProperty("backend", backend)
qml_engine.rootContext().setContextProperty("uiState", ui_state)
qml_engine.rootContext().setContextProperty("lm", locale_mgr)
qml_engine.rootContext().setContextProperty("launchHidden", launch_hidden)
qml_engine.rootContext().setContextProperty("appVersion", APP_VERSION)
qml_engine.rootContext().setContextProperty("appBuildMode", APP_BUILD_MODE)
qml_engine.rootContext().setContextProperty("appCommit", APP_COMMIT_DISPLAY)
qml_engine.rootContext().setContextProperty(
"appLaunchPath", _runtime_launch_path().replace("\\", "/"))
qml_engine.rootContext().setContextProperty(
"applicationDirPath", ROOT.replace("\\", "/"))
qml_path = os.path.join(ROOT, "ui", "qml", "Main.qml")
qml_engine.load(QUrl.fromLocalFile(qml_path))
_t8 = _time.perf_counter()
if not qml_engine.rootObjects():
print("[Mouser] FATAL: Failed to load QML")
sys.exit(1)
root_window = qml_engine.rootObjects()[0]
def show_main_window():
root_window.show()
root_window.raise_()
root_window.requestActivate()
_activate_macos_window()
def _on_second_instance_activate():
_drain_local_activate_socket(single_server.nextPendingConnection())
show_main_window()
single_server.newConnection.connect(_on_second_instance_activate)
print(f"[Startup] QApp create: {(_t6-_t5)*1000:7.1f} ms")
print(f"[Startup] Engine create: {(_t7-_t6)*1000:7.1f} ms")
print(f"[Startup] QML load: {(_t8-_t7)*1000:7.1f} ms")
print(f"[Startup] TOTAL to window: {(_t8-_t0)*1000:7.1f} ms")
# ── Accessibility check (macOS) ──────────────────────────────
_check_accessibility(locale_mgr)
# ── Start engine AFTER window is ready (deferred) ──────────
from PySide6.QtCore import QTimer
QTimer.singleShot(0, lambda: (
engine.start(),
print("[Mouser] Engine started — remapping is active"),
))
# ── System Tray ────────────────────────────────────────────
tray = QSystemTrayIcon(_tray_icon(), app)
tray.setToolTip("Mouser")
tray_menu = QMenu()
open_action = QAction(locale_mgr.tr("tray.open_settings"), tray_menu)
open_action.triggered.connect(show_main_window)
tray_menu.addAction(open_action)
toggle_action = QAction(locale_mgr.tr("tray.disable_remapping"), tray_menu)
def toggle_remapping():
enabled = not engine.enabled
engine.set_enabled(enabled)
toggle_action.setText(
locale_mgr.tr("tray.disable_remapping") if enabled
else locale_mgr.tr("tray.enable_remapping"))
toggle_action.triggered.connect(toggle_remapping)
tray_menu.addAction(toggle_action)
debug_action = QAction(locale_mgr.tr("tray.enable_debug"), tray_menu)
def sync_debug_action():
debug_enabled = bool(backend.debugMode)
debug_action.setText(
locale_mgr.tr("tray.disable_debug") if debug_enabled
else locale_mgr.tr("tray.enable_debug")
)
def toggle_debug_mode():
backend.setDebugMode(not backend.debugMode)
sync_debug_action()
if backend.debugMode:
show_main_window()
debug_action.triggered.connect(toggle_debug_mode)
tray_menu.addAction(debug_action)
backend.settingsChanged.connect(sync_debug_action)
sync_debug_action()
tray_menu.addSeparator()
quit_action = QAction(locale_mgr.tr("tray.quit"), tray_menu)
def quit_app():
engine.stop()
tray.hide()
app.quit()
quit_action.triggered.connect(quit_app)
tray_menu.addAction(quit_action)
def _update_tray_texts():
"""Refresh tray menu labels after a language change."""
open_action.setText(locale_mgr.tr("tray.open_settings"))
quit_action.setText(locale_mgr.tr("tray.quit"))
sync_debug_action()
# Re-sync toggle text based on current engine state
toggle_action.setText(
locale_mgr.tr("tray.disable_remapping") if engine.enabled
else locale_mgr.tr("tray.enable_remapping"))
def _save_language():
"""Persist the selected language to config.json."""
try:
saved_cfg = load_config()
saved_cfg.setdefault("settings", {})["language"] = locale_mgr.language
save_config(saved_cfg)
except Exception as exc:
print(f"[Mouser] Failed to save language preference: {exc}")
locale_mgr.languageChanged.connect(_update_tray_texts)
locale_mgr.languageChanged.connect(_save_language)
tray.setContextMenu(tray_menu)
tray.activated.connect(lambda reason: (
show_main_window()
) if reason in (
QSystemTrayIcon.ActivationReason.Trigger,
QSystemTrayIcon.ActivationReason.DoubleClick,
) else None)
tray.show()
if launch_hidden and QSystemTrayIcon.isSystemTrayAvailable():
def _tray_minimized_notice():
tray.showMessage(
"Mouser",
locale_mgr.tr("tray.tray_message"),
QSystemTrayIcon.MessageIcon.Information,
5000,
)
QTimer.singleShot(400, _tray_minimized_notice)
# ── Run ────────────────────────────────────────────────────
try:
sys.exit(app.exec())
finally:
engine.stop()
print("[Mouser] Shut down cleanly")
if __name__ == "__main__":
main()
